Exicom, a homegrown leader in EV charging and critical power solutions, has collaborated with ChargeZone, an innovative emobility startup, to revolutionize the EV charging landscape in India. Together, they are set to deploy over 500 cutting-edge, high-power EV charging stations, many of which will be powered by renewable energy sources. This strategic partnership not only aligns with the government’s vision for sustainable mobility but also paves the way for a greener future in the country.
Supplying Ultra-High-Power Charging Solutions
In this groundbreaking collaboration, Exicom will leverage its expertise to develop and supply ultra-high-power charging solutions for deployment at ChargeZone’s upcoming hubs and public charging locations. By combining design-led manufacturing capabilities with a homegrown software stack for remote charger management, Exicom aims to enhance the reliability of high-power charging, thereby alleviating range anxiety for EV owners. Moreover, the focus on building ‘greener’ EV stations underscores the partners’ commitment to sustainability, with plans in place to introduce renewable energy-supported charging stations. Exicom’s flagship solution, Harmony Boost, will play a pivotal role in this endeavor by not only enabling faster and more reliable charging but also optimizing energy usage and reducing peak grid loads through energy storage capabilities.
